"COVID was a great stress-test of our approach," Arena Investors' 2020 portfolio review states.
The letter, a copy of which ValueWalk has been review, goes on to add, "We were left in a position to quickly shift to playing offense once we had taken stock, battened down the hatches, and appropriately assessed the small impact to our book."

The firm seeks to acquire undervalued assets, predominantly privately negotiated and structured private convertible investments where it believes there is a clear path to value realization.
Since 2015, the firm has arranged more than 200 privately negotiated and structured private convertible investments, deploying a total of $2.5 billion.
